Abstract

Since 2013, the CRISPR-based bacterial antiviral defense systems have revolutionized the genome editing field. In addition to genome editing, CRISPR has been developed as a variety of tools for gene expression regulations, live cell chromatin imaging, base editing, epigenome editing, and nucleic acid detection. Moreover, in the context of further boosting the usability and feasibility of CRISPR systems, novel CRISPR systems and engineered CRISPR protein mutants have been explored and studied actively. With the flourish of CRISPR technologies, they have been applied in disease treatment recently, as in gene therapy, cell therapy, immunotherapy, and antimicrobial therapy. Here we present the developments of CRISPR technologies and describe the applications of these CRISPR-based technologies in disease treatment.

摘要

自2013年以来,基于CRISPR的细菌抗病毒防御系统彻底改变了基因组编辑领域。除了基因组编辑,CRISPR还被开发成用于基因表达调控、活细胞染色质成像、碱基编辑、表观基因组编辑和核酸检测的各种工具。此外,为了进一步提高CRISPR系统的可用性和可行性,人们积极探索和研究了新型CRISPR系统和工程化CRISPR蛋白突变体。随着CRISPR技术的蓬勃发展,它们最近已被应用于疾病治疗,如基因治疗、细胞治疗、免疫治疗和抗菌治疗。在此,我们介绍CRISPR技术的发展,并描述这些基于CRISPR的技术在疾病治疗中的应用。
